Curriculum Vitae

  • seit 2003: Professor (C4) für Allgemeine Psychologie, Freie Universität Berlin
  • 1998-2003: Professor (C4) für Allgemeine Psychologie und Methodenlehre, Katholische Universität Eichstätt - Ingolstadt
  • 1996-1998: Professor (C3) für Allgemeine Psychologie, Philipps-Universität Marburg
  • 1992-1996: Forschungsdirektor des CNRS, Leiter der "Gehirn und Sprache"-Gruppe am Centre de Recherche en Neurosciences Cognitives (CRNC), Marseille
  • 1988-1992: Forschungsbeauftragter des Französischen Nationalen Zentrums für Wissenschaftliche Forschung (CNRS), Laboratoire de Psychologie Expirimentale, Paris
  • 1987-1988: Wissenschaftlicher Angestellter am Institut für Psychologie, Lehrstuhl für Arbeitspsychologie, der RWTH Aachen
  • 1986: Dissertation: "Le controle oculomoteur dans l'exploration visuelle: mecanismes sensori-moteurs et processus cognitifs", Université René Descartes (Sorbonne, Paris V)
  • 1979-1983: Psychologiestudium an den Universitäten Würzburg (79-82) und Sorbonne, Paris (82/83)
